How To Fix U2005 - Assignment already exists


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: U2 - Treasury - Funds Management

  • Message number: 005

  • Message text: Assignment already exists

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message U2005 - Assignment already exists ?

    The SAP error message U2005, "Assignment already exists," typically occurs when there is an attempt to create a new assignment (such as a relationship between objects, assignments of roles, or other similar actions) that already exists in the system. This can happen in various contexts, such as when dealing with user roles, organizational assignments, or master data.

    Causes:

    1. Duplicate Entries: The most common cause is that the assignment you are trying to create already exists in the database.
    2. Data Integrity Issues: There may be issues with data integrity where the system is not recognizing that the assignment already exists due to inconsistencies in the data.
    3. User Role Conflicts: If you are trying to assign a user to a role that they are already assigned to, this error may occur.
    4. Configuration Errors: Incorrect configuration settings in the system can lead to this error when trying to create assignments.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Existing Assignments: Before creating a new assignment, check the existing assignments to confirm whether the assignment already exists. You can do this by querying the relevant tables or using transaction codes that display assignments.

    2. Modify Existing Assignment: If the assignment already exists and you need to make changes, consider modifying the existing assignment instead of creating a new one.

    3. Data Cleanup: If you suspect data integrity issues, perform a data cleanup to ensure that there are no duplicate or conflicting entries in the system.

    4. Review Configuration: Check the configuration settings related to the area where the error is occurring. Ensure that there are no misconfigurations that could lead to this error.

    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for specific guidance related to the module or transaction you are working with.

    6. Contact Support: If the issue persists and you cannot identify the cause, consider reaching out to SAP support or your internal IT support team for further assistance.
